Why Every New Business Needs A Toll Free Number

Of the many tools available to new businesses

, few can have as significant an impact on the company's public image as a toll free number with a virtual PBX system. These two elements combine to give a fledgling business both a professional public image and the sense that the company is well-established and technologically sophisticated, even when these are more carefully created illusions than immutable facts. Adding to the appeal of such a system is the fact that it can grow seamlessly as a business does and can, in fact, be used as a low-cost tool to aid in the creation of a client database. When the return on investment is considered, it should be apparent why a toll free number and virtual PBX system are each critical tools rather than convenient luxuries for a new business.

One of the primary challenges for a new business to address is to find an effective balance between advertising and promotion and reasonably managing costs. A toll free number presents the image that the business operates on a national level or, at least, that the business is successful enough already that it can bear the cost of communications with its customers. As the costs of telecommunications continue to fall, potential customers have grown to expect that "serious" businesses will provide them with a toll free number; local-only numbered business are just that - local. This, of course, is more or less important depending on the type of business in which the new enterprise is engaged.

Similarly, a virtual PBX system allows the company to not only route calls to the appropriate individuals, both in and out of the office, but to create electronic turnstiles between departments, giving the illusion that a small operation has far more employees than it does in reality. When used effectively, a company with as few as one or two employees can put forward the image of a much larger and more diversified business. Because these types of systems do not require any significant capital investment into equipment, they are a cost effective way for even the most cost-conscious businesses to put forth a big image for a limited cash outlay. As with a toll free number, presenting a specific image is integral to success for a new business.

When these two options are combined, a toll free number and a virtual PBX system, the result is even more powerful as each leverages the others benefits and capabilities. Offering customers a toll free way to contact them is a powerful tool, but if those customers call into a comprehensive and technologically advanced phone system, they are more likely to unconsciously assume they are dealing with an established business. The current economic state speaks to the notion that creating the perception that a new business is in fact solid, established and tested can make a significant difference. This, again, is more or less important depending on the specific nature of the business, but customers generally prefer to feel as if the business with which they are dealing is not just getting their feet wet with that customer. On the contrary, customers are more likely to be satisfied with the same product or service if they feel it came from an established source.

In addition to these more fundamentally important advantages, using a toll free number and virtual PBX boasts other benefits. Building on the theme of low capital investment, this kind of system is highly scalable. As the new business grows, and call volume follows, a toll free number that is properly routed can give a company the ability to efficiently deal with increased demand. While it is certainly possible to adapt to the addition of a more advanced telephone solution after the period of initial growth, it is frequently the case that companies that have established good procedures early experience fewer growing pains.

A major advantage of a toll free number linked to a virtual PBX is that it also allows a new business to capture incoming numbers (and sometimes names and corresponding address as well) and automatically create a lead database. When a customer calls a toll free number, he or she is signaling potential interest; a company that can create leads this way is at a distinct advantage.
